Sources of School Pride
  • We are a high performing bilingual charter school for deaf and hard of hearing students.
  • 100 percent of our teachers have Master's degrees in Deaf Education and are Highly Qualified.
  • Our school uses Positive Behavior Support and Character Education to enhance student performance.
Additional Information
Rocky Mountain Deaf School, founded in 1997, was born of a passion from parents of deaf and hard of hearing students who have struggled to find an educational opportunity that would support their distinct needs. High expectations in a language rich learning environment have proven to be the formula for success. At Rocky Mountain Deaf School, we believe that deaf and hard of hearing children can and should succeed. Our unique bilingual learning environment recognizes the distinctive language and culture of deaf students, while promoting strong English and ASL literacy skills. When deaf children walk in our door, they have immediate access to 100% of the communication in the school. This exposure to language translates into higher academic achievement and social emotional success.
